What is definition of frustrated magnetics lattices?
The discussion centers on the concept of frustrated magnetic lattices, specifically focusing on the atomic spin configuration within equilateral triangles. In these lattices, each corner hosts an atomic spin that can either be up or down, but the presence of a third spin creates a state of frustration, preventing it from being definitively up or down. This phenomenon is crucial for understanding complex magnetic behaviors in materials.
